Lessons & tips: In magazines and schools people tell you to "just wait and see" if you start to feel somewhat gay, just in the hopes of it maybe being "just a phase." Generally, this is bullshit. Seriously, if you start to wonder weather you might be gay or not, you probably are :D. The sooner you accept yourself the easier you'll have it. Just be sure you have some good people around you when you want to tell it to some people who might not take it too well (like dad or something). And remember you don't have to tell anyone if you don't want to, it's your business and no one else's. (Well, maybe you're wife and kids might like to know.) Be proud and remember that life is not really all that serious, it's supposed to be fun :)
